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

There is provided a gaming machine capable of providing diverse type of image representation. The gaming machine 1 includes: a screen unit 10040 whose surface at least partially includes curved portions 10042; and a projector 10020 accommodated inside a casing 2, which is configured to project light to the screen unit 10040. Light projected by the projector 10020 is incident on a back surface side of the screen unit 10040 from the inside of the casing 2. The screen unit 10040 lets the light incident on the back surface side of the screen unit 10040 pass the screen unit 10040, thereby enabling displaying of an image on the front surface side of the screen unit 10040 positioned on the surface of the casing 2.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

What is claimed is: 1. A gaming machine, comprising: a cabinet having a plurality of walls defining an interior cabinet space; a display screen comprising at least a portion of one of the plurality of walls of the cabinet and being detachably securable to the cabinet, the display screen including a light transmissive plate having a first curved surface portion and a first image displaying part having a second curved surface portion corresponding to a sub-portion of the first curved surface portion of the light transmissive plate, the light transmissive plate is disposed toward an exterior of the cabinet and the first image displaying part is disposed toward an interior of the cabinet, the light transmissive plate and the first image displaying part in registration with one another such that a visual gap, where no images are displayed on the display screen, is formed between the first image displaying part and a side wall of the cabinet; and a projector disposed within the interior cabinet space, the projector configured to project projection light toward the display screen, wherein when the projection light is incident on the display screen including the first image displaying part, the incident light is transmitted toward an exterior side of the display screen such that an image corresponding to the projection light is viewable from the exterior side of the display screen, and wherein when the projection light is incident on a portion of the display screen not including the first image displaying part and corresponding to the visual gap, no image corresponding to the projection light is viewable from the exterior side of the display screen corresponding to the visual gap. 2. The gaming machine, according to claim 1 , wherein the first image displaying part comprises a screen sheet disposed on a back surface side of the light-transmissive plate, and the display screen includes an interposing member having a press surface configured to press the screen sheet against the light-transmissive plate, wherein the press surface of the interposing member has a curved shape portion whose shape corresponds with a portion of the first curved surface of the light transmissive plate. 3. The gaming machine according to claim 1 , wherein the display screen is detachably removable from a front of the cabinet via a hook and mating protrusion assembly, and wherein the display screen includes one of a hook or a protrusion extending therefrom and the cabinet includes a corresponding mating protrusion or hook extending therefrom for receiving the hook or protrusion of the display screen. 4. The gaming machine according to claim 3 , wherein the front of the cabinet includes an upper portion and a lower portion, the one of the hook and the protrusion is provided at an upper side of the display screen and upper portion of the cabinet, and the display screen is secured to the cabinet by having a lower side of the display screen in engagement with the lower portion of the cabinet. 5. The gaming machine according to claim 1 , further comprising: a structure object having a light-transmissive material formed in a three-dimensional shape, the structure object disposed in a position close to the display screen, wherein the structure object has a light diffusion member disposed on a back surface side thereof. 6. The gaming machine according to claim 1 , further comprising: a structure object having a light-transmissive material formed in a three-dimensional shape, wherein the projection light is projected on the structure object, and the structure object has a second image displaying part on a back surface side thereof and has a half-mirror on a front surface side. 7. The gaming machine according to claim 1 , wherein the display screen and the first image displaying part extend from a front side of the cabinet at a distance, and the visual gap has a predetermined dimension. 8. The gaming machine according to claim 7 , further comprising an illumination device disposed along the visual gap and inside the cabinet. 9. The gaming machine according to claim 1 , further comprising an imaging device, wherein the projector executes a process of projecting a first adjustment test image, and a process of measuring a three-dimensional shape of the display screen, the imaging device executes a process of capturing the first adjustment test image from a first image capturing point which is a second position different from a first position where the projector is installed, thereby obtaining a first adjustment captured image, and the projector executes a process of image correction to reduce geometrical image deformation at the first image capturing point, based on three-dimensional shape data measured in the process of measuring the three-dimensional shape, and the first adjustment captured image. 10. The gaming machine according to claim 9 , wherein the projector executes the process of image correction to further reduce geometrical image deformation, based on a state of an image projected on the display screen, which image has been corrected through the process of correcting image. 11. A gaming machine, comprising: a cabinet including an openable front side; a detachably securable display screen forming a portion of the openable front side of the cabinet; a projector disposed within the cabinet and configured to project projection light toward the display screen; wherein the display screen includes a light transmissive plate having a first curved surface portion and a first image displaying part having a second curved surface portion corresponding to a sub-portion of the first curved surface portion of the light transmissive plate, the light transmissive plate is disposed toward an exterior of the cabinet and the first image displaying part is disposed toward an interior of the cabinet, the light transmissive plate and the first image displaying part in registration with one another such that a visual gap, where no images are displayed on the display screen, is formed between the first image displaying part and a side wall of the cabinet; and the display screen includes one of a hook or a corresponding protrusion configured to mate with a corresponding protrusion or a corresponding hook of the cabinet, wherein when the projection light is incident on the display screen including the first image displaying part, the incident light is transmitted toward an exterior side of the display screen such that a first image corresponding to the projection light is viewable from the exterior side of the display screen, and wherein when the projection light is incident on a portion of the display screen not including the first image displaying part and corresponding to the visual gap, no first image corresponding to the projection light is viewable from the exterior side of the display screen corresponding to the visual gap. 12. The gaming machine according to claim 11 , wherein the openable front side of the cabinet includes an upper portion and a lower portion, the one of the hook and the corresponding mating protrusion is provided at an upper side of the display screen and the upper portion of the cabinet, and the display screen is securable to the cabinet by having a lower side of the display screen in engagement with a lower portion of the cabinet. 13.
